In the rapidly evolving global renewable energy landscape, the decoupling of generation and consumption has historically stood as the single greatest limitation to widespread solar adoption. Traditional photovoltaic (PV) generation profiles suffer from the structural mismatch known as the "duck curve," where peak generation occurs at solar noon, whereas maximum energy demand peaks in the early mornings and late evenings. To mitigate this imbalance, industrial, commercial, and utility infrastructure systems are actively transitioning to unified Solar Panels Plus Battery Storage Systems.
By coupling high-efficiency photovoltaic systems directly with lithium iron phosphate (LiFePO4) battery energy storage systems (BESS), systems design moves from passive energy production to active, dispatchable energy management. The levelized cost of energy (LCOE) combined with the levelized cost of storage (LCOS) has reached grid-parity in multiple jurisdictions globally. For commercial and industrial enterprises, utility charges are divided into two main categories: consumption charges (kWh used) and demand charges (the highest rate of power drawn during a billing cycle, measured in kW). Integrated solar panels plus battery storage manufacturers focus heavily on reducing these demand charges through a process called "peak shaving." When facility energy demand spikes, the local battery storage system automatically discharges to buffer the load, preventing the facility from drawing excessive power from the municipal utility grid.
Furthermore, with volatile time-of-use (TOU) tariff structures implemented by utilities worldwide, commercial operators utilize "load shifting" strategies. Low-cost power generated during off-peak hours (or directly via on-site solar panels) is stored and discharged during high-tariff periods. This operational flexibility delivers substantial economic returns, turning a corporate sustainability initiative into a high-yield capital investment.

The future of energy storage lies in software intelligence and physical modularity. Modern battery storage systems are moving away from monolithic designs in favor of high-voltage stacked architectures. Stackable designs (like Elemro's high-voltage stacked battery system) simplify installation, minimize footprint, reduce line losses, and allow operators to scale capacity effortlessly by adding modules as demand grows.
Simultaneously, the integration of artificial intelligence within the Energy Management System (EMS) enables predictive dispatching. By utilizing machine learning algorithms to analyze weather forecasts, historic consumption logs, and dynamic grid pricing, the smart EMS can pre-emptively charge or discharge batteries to optimize economic outcomes and protect system health.
